Zinedabaad Collective is a zine-making collective, run by Riya Behl and Devashree Somani.
They make zines, organise workshops and curate pop-up zine libraries, at the intersection of participatory arts, research and education. They believe in the spirit of the zine: a non-commercial, non-professional, small-circulation booklet, usually distributed by zinesters themselves and often traded within the zinester community.
Zines exist outside of mass consumer culture and are circulated by and within communities marginalised by traditional media or dominant social discourses. The word ‘zindabaad’ in Hindustani means ‘long live’ and Zinedabaad is committed to keeping the spirit of social impact alive through their innovative, arts-based, community-building efforts.
